Sourcing guidance for Nvidia H200

What are the key technical specifications that distinguish the Nvidia H200 from its predecessors?

The Nvidia H200 is the first GPU to utilize HBM3e memory, providing 141GB of capacity and a massive 4.8TB/s of memory bandwidth. This represents a nearly double increase in bandwidth compared to the H100, which is critical for Large Language Model (LLM) inference and handling massive datasets in generative AI applications.

How should buyers evaluate the compatibility and integration of H200 modules into existing data centers?

The H200 is designed to be form-factor compatible with H100 systems, meaning it can be integrated into HGX H200 server boards using the same power and thermal envelopes. Buyers must ensure their infrastructure supports PCIe Gen5 and NVLink 4.0 to leverage the full 900GB/s GPU-to-GPU interconnect speed.

What compliance and regulatory standards are essential for high-end AI hardware procurement?

Procurement must adhere to CE, FCC, and UL certifications for hardware safety. Crucially, for cross-border trade, buyers must verify compliance with Export Administration Regulations (EAR) and specific high-tech trade restrictions that govern the transfer of advanced computing chips to certain jurisdictions.

What are the power and cooling requirements for maintaining H200 performance?

The H200 has a Thermal Design Power (TDP) of up to 700W per GPU. Professional buyers must ensure their data centers are equipped with advanced liquid cooling or high-airflow precision air cooling to prevent thermal throttling and ensure a long operational lifespan for these high-value assets.

Cross-Border Procurement Risks and Strategic Advice for Nvidia H200

How can buyers mitigate the risk of counterfeit or refurbished hardware?

Always request original factory inspection reports and verify the Serial Numbers (SN) with the manufacturer's database. For high-value AI chips, use third-party inspection services to conduct a physical 'chip-on-board' verification before final payment, and prioritize suppliers on Made-in-China.com who offer Trade Assurance.

What is the most effective negotiation strategy for bulk GPU procurement?

Focus on Total Cost of Ownership (TCO) rather than just the unit price. Negotiate for extended hardware warranties (3-5 years), bundled technical support hours, and guaranteed lead times. Given the volatility of AI chip markets, securing a fixed-price contract with a 30% deposit is a common strategy to hedge against price spikes.

What international trade policies should be monitored for H200 imports?

Buyers must stay updated on semiconductor export controls and tariff classifications (HS Code 8471.80). It is vital to work with a customs broker experienced in dual-use technology to ensure all End-User Statements are accurately filed, preventing legal complications or shipment seizures at the border.

What are the recommended shipping and insurance practices for high-value electronics?

Due to the extreme sensitivity and high value of H200 units, use specialized white-glove air freight with shock-absorbent packaging and GPS tracking. Ensure the shipment is covered by All-Risk Marine Insurance at 110% of the invoice value to protect against theft, damage, or loss during transit.
